Malaga Film Festival 2013- Closing ceremony

Malaga Film Festival ended 27. April. The main event of the day was announcement of the winners, where "15 anos y un dia" was voted the best movie. The best director award went to Rodrigo Sorogoyen for his movie "Stockholm", while the best actor and actress awards went toMario Casas (La mula) and Candela Pena (Ayer no termina) and Aura Garrido (Stockholm).
